### Locker access flow — plugin notes

When a resident taps "open" in the Tumbledry app, your plugin gets a short-lived grant token and has one shot at the locker latch before the grant expires. Don't cache grants — the kiosk invalidates them on first use. You can, however, tune how aggressively your plugin polls for door-state confirmation and how long it waits before declaring a jam. The defaults we recommend starting from are listed below.

limits module of yawif-yagug:
RATE_LIMITS = {
    "ulaath": 2,
    "zorael": 2,
}

### Runbook: GC pauses in Pairwell match service

If support sees match latencies spike above two seconds in bursts, suspect garbage-collection pauses on the Pairwell matcher nodes. Check the pause histogram on the Torvale dashboard first; sustained pauses over 800 ms usually mean the heap cap was mis-set after a redeploy. Do not restart nodes one at a time during peak — drain them via the scheduler instead. When escalating, include the trace token printed beneath this entry.

pipeline stamp: htk21_cc68b8e00e3cb5ca75ae8

## Releases

Bramblenav handles all deep-link routing for the Fernwick mobile apps. Cut releases from `stable` only. Verify the route manifest compiles, run the link-resolution suite, and confirm no unclaimed URI prefixes remain. Tag as `routing-vX.Y`. Every routing bundle shipped to stores must be signed before upload. Sign the bundle with the deploy key below.

deploy key for kagup-bawig: bky9_ZMq28eTw9

## Tuning

LadleKit exposes a small set of tuning constants that plugin authors should treat as read-only defaults. The scaling engine rounds ingredient quantities after conversion, and both the rounding granularity and the minimum scalable quantity affect plugin output. Plugins that register custom units inherit these values unless they override them at registration time. Overrides outside the documented ranges are rejected at load. The current default constants are shown below.

constants for yaduf-fahag:
BUDGETS = {
    "kelix": 528,
    "briwyn": 734,
}